<blockquote data-quote="ssssnake529" data-source="post: 1379943" data-attributes="member: 92079"><p>It may not be a battery issue. My Leica HD-B rangefinding binoculars would not work when they got cold, even with a fresh, warm battery. Apparently, they have some defective parts (according to the Leica rep who posted on Rokslide in response to a lot of people with the same issue.) Call Leica customer service. Your rangefinder might be defective.</p></blockquote><p></p>
